Connector for SOLIDWORKS maintains the history of files, including all iterations and revisions. Each time you modify or check in a file, a new iteration is created. You can view, retrieve, compare, and restore earlier iterations of files. When a file reaches a certain state (an assembly is approved for manufacture, for example), its revision can be incremented, either manually or as part of an automated life cycle.